Actor Matthew Lawrence alleged he lost a role in a Marvel film because he refused to strip naked for an Oscar-winning film director.

Actor Matthew Lawrence alleged Friday he lost a role in a Marvel film because he refused to strip naked for an Oscar-winning film director during a private meeting.co-hosted by his brothers, fellow actors Joey and Andrew Lawrence, to tell of being asked to disrobe as part of the interview process.

The “Mrs. Doubtfire” and “Boy Meets World’ actor further alleged his agency ended up firing him because he left the hotel room.File/Actor Matthew Lawrence attends the premiere of Red Compass Media’s ‘The Lost Tree’ at Laemmle NoHo 7 on March 18, 2016 in North Hollywood, California. However, he argues that men have not received the same support as women when it comes to sharing their experiences with sexual harassment and abuse in the entertainment industry.
